1. There are two options to manage the creation and destruction of state objects. The first is to create and then destroy state objects only when they are needed, and the other is to create all state objects from the beginning and never destroy them. If the state object is relatively large, the first method can be used to save memory, which can avoid creating some objects that will not be used and recycle them in time. However, if the state changes frequently, it is best to create all these state objects in the first place, and there is no need to destroy them, because they may be used again soon.
